Transaction 3750ecd9a4e5902f15adc17a340dafe8638264aa584b6d4f230570bcbc37ee7a

6 Input
2 Outputs
  • 3750ecd9a4e5902f15adc17a340dafe8638264aa584b6d4f230570bcbc37ee7a:0
  • value  38854498
    address  bc1qs24r73uums6qttvcsgcrav3p9jswrfrwyr6zfy
  • 3750ecd9a4e5902f15adc17a340dafe8638264aa584b6d4f230570bcbc37ee7a:1
  • value  30377
    address  3M5WC6EhfQLrFu12RByQkGT9uGr5rbWX2R